Ordinals
beta
Address 19yPfFkt5JjbddDdsHxBStT4Rk5JJQKoez
sat balance
100000001554
outputs
59f144e3bace3268d7e1416c83c3f6d70fb9a0a46e525525f320bd72aed9cc3d:827
df57b90645cbf6b888a80174f438a05f87038f374ed2fa4bea51a6eef9b749b1:0
1d6580dcd979951bd600252b741c22a3ea8e605e43168f8452c68915c3ea2bf3:1686